  solitary vs multiple leaves in Amorphophallus
From: "Peter C Boyce" levieux.jardin at wanadoo.fr> on 2003.08.16 at 15:35:58(10488)
Dear All

I have been thinking some more about the single vs multiple leaf in Amorphophallus and have to say that with the exception of 'evergreen' species that habitually carry more than on leaf (e.g., rhizomatosus, glossophyllus (is that still the correct name, Wilbert?)) and Pseudodracontium, I cannot recall EVER having seen an Amorphophallus in the wild carrying more than one leaf. Intriguing.
